MBA - real estate major prepares students to be leaders in the real estate industry and provides the quantitative and qualitative tools necessary for their role in shaping the future of the industry. Professionally oriented curriculum focuses on a wide range of issues and methods integral to the real estate industry. The objective of the program is to provide students with the knowledge and skills required to compete successfully in the real estate industry. The program focuses on providing the analytical framework necessary for making informed decisions regarding real estate investment, financing, development and appraisal/valuation.

Career Options 

asset manager, property manager, risk manager, entrepreneur, mortgage lending manager, real estate consultant

Your specialization requires 9-18 credit hours of real estate coursework. Also, you require 18 hours of advanced course work outside your specialty which can be selected from any graduate business courses. You may choose your electives from the following list:

Electives

5199 GRADUATE REAL ESTATE INTERNSHIP

5299 GRADUATE REAL ESTATE INTERNSHIP

5311 REAL ESTATE ANALYSIS 

5314 SEMINAR IN REAL ESTATE DEVELOPMENT 

5319 SEMINAR IN REAL ESTATE FINANCE 

5321 SEMINAR IN REAL ESTATE INVESTMENT

5327 ADVANCED REAL ESTATE MARKET ANALYSIS

5334 SEMINAR IN REAL ESTATE APPRAISAL 

5337 REAL PROPERTY LAW

5350 QUANTITATIVE METHODS FOR REAL ESTATE 

5399 GRADUATE REAL ESTATE INTERNSHIP
